Understanding city specialization and terrain management is crucial for mastering Civilization IV. In this chapter you will learn about cities specialisations and how to develop cities focused on Commerce, Production, or Great People generation, each requiring distinct terrain and improvements to maximize their potential.

City placement strategies emphasize securing vital resources, optimizing terrain advantages like rivers and hills, and considering defensive and expansion-blocking benefits. Coastal cities offer unique trade and naval production opportunities but come with vulnerabilities.

Terrain features such as forests provide production bonuses and health effects, with the option to chop trees for a temporary production surge, while terrain improvements like cottages, mines, and railroads are essential for enhancing city outputs aligned with your specialization.

Balancing food, production, and commerce through careful improvement planning allows your specialized cities to thrive, whether rushing wonders, generating great people, or building a strong economy. For more information, visit the main Civilization IV guide.
